to Join the ICCCC
The Iowa Consortium for Comprehensive Cancer Control is comprised
of over 100 people, representing approximately 50 entities. Represented
on the Consortium are researchers, legislators, insurance companies,
health care providers, genetics, faith-based organizations, hospice,
pharmaceutical companies, cancer centers, cancer survivors, health
systems, voluntary health organizations, state and local public
health agencies, schools, and a variety of other agencies with
interest in cancer control.
